Travel Reward Points Tracker
Idea Introduction
A travel reward points tracker is a central dashboard that connects to all your different loyalty programs. It shows your total balance of points and miles in one view, so you do not have to log into dozens of different websites. The software monitors your accounts for you and sends alerts when your points are about to expire. It also helps you understand the real world value of your rewards, making it easier to decide when to pay with cash and when to use your points for a flight or hotel stay. This tool turns a complicated hobby into a clear financial asset.
The Problem
Most people have thousands of points hidden in different accounts but they have no idea how much they are worth or how to use them. Keeping track of all these numbers is a chore, and many people lose their hard earned miles simply because they forget to use the account for a year. It is also very difficult to figure out where you can actually go with your points. Airlines use confusing charts and changing prices, so finding a good deal feels like a full time job. Without a central tracker, you are likely missing out on free vacations that you have already paid for through your normal daily spending.

Strategic Gap
A major opportunity exists for a tool that tells you exactly when to transfer your points to get the most value. Most apps show your balance, but they do not alert you when an airline is offering a 30 percent bonus for moving points from your credit card. A next generation tracker would watch for these bonuses and your specific travel goals, then tell you exactly when your points have reached their peak value. It could also simplify the booking process by providing step by step instructions for the complex transfers that usually scare people away.
